To clear up any confusion, The Anime Network IS owned by ADV, however this doesn't by any means mean that the station will only feature ADV titles. It's a legit station that can acquire broadcast rights to any show they can, as mentioned Geneon's Chobits, as well as Right Stuf's Boogiepop Phantom. While the station will be mostly ADV shows, it's still very early in the station's life (one year now this month) and I'm sure a lot more shows will be on it. I know they plan on it, since they hope to eventually have the ability to have the station air programs in a regular format as well as the on demand.

If you don't have digital, don't bother looking. The Anime Network is only an ondemand channel at the moment. This means basically you choose what you want to watch from a listing of shows. This service is only availble to digital cable subscribers, and is used for much more than just The Anime Network.

No, The Anime Network costs nothing extra, it's part of your digital plan. While most of the In Demand movie stations cost money to play movies and such, there are On Demand network stations where you can just go to the channel and choose from the show listings to watch what you want on the list. Other familiar cable networks have on demand versions of their stations too, which also have no extra charge, like there's a Cartoon Network on demand. In the case of your dad, he failed to see if there was a price or not for the movie he was watching, as the pay services are much more common that the free ones. If you're ever confused if something is pay or free, you'll see there's a price by the description of the show if it's pay, no price if free, and you can be rest assured that The Anime Network is free.
